Arab Weather - The latest weather maps outputs in Arab Weather indicate that the Kingdom will be affected, starting Wednesday , by an air mass with lower than usual temperatures, which will result in a drop in temperatures in various regions.

 

As for the weather on Wednesday , God willing, moderate summer weather is expected to prevail in all regions of the Kingdom, with expected temperatures in the capital Amman of 29-32 degrees Celsius, which is about two degrees Celsius lower than its usual rates.

In the evening and night hours, pleasant weather is expected to prevail in all regions, tending to be cold in the dawn and early morning hours, with the appearance of low clouds.
